19.4. Flash Write and Erase Guidelines
Any system which contains routines which write or erase Flash memory from software involves some risk
that the write or erase routines will execute unintentionally if the CPU is operating outside its specified
operating range of VDD, system clock frequency, or temperature. This accidental execution of Flash modi-
fying code can result in alteration of Flash memory contents causing a system failure that is only recover-
able by re-Flashing the code in the device.
To help prevent the accidental modification of Flash by firmware, the VDD Monitor must be enabled and
enabled as a reset source on C8051F80x-83x devices for the Flash to be successfully modified. If either

C2DE—C2 Device Erase (Erases all Flash pages including the page containing the Lock Byte)
FEDR—Not permitted; Causes Flash Error Device Reset (FERROR bit in RSTSRC is 1 after reset)
All prohibited operations that are performed via the C2 interface are ignored (do not cause device
reset).
Locking any Flash page also locks the page containing the Lock Byte.
Once written to, the Lock Byte cannot be modified except by performing a C2 Device Erase.
If user code writes to the Lock Byte, the Lock does not take effect until the next device reset.
